Output 7dd13f8e58ba6beac29e141ded45eba6d147bf56b59f7cc29f4cd545ccbc99e2:1

value
16911
script pubkey
OP_0 OP_PUSHBYTES_20 d45be18d5721355a9ec0facc29d31be92b4d225b
address
bc1q63d7rr2hyy6448kqltxzn5cmay456gjmpf9u7w
transaction
7dd13f8e58ba6beac29e141ded45eba6d147bf56b59f7cc29f4cd545ccbc99e2
confirmations
120683
spent
true